Job description

In this position...

Ford is strengthening its core Functional Safety capability to support the development of complex, software-enabled vehicle technologies. These technologies span motion control, brakes, steering, driveline, vehicle dynamics, active safety, driver assistance, infotainment, and related distributed systems.

The Functional Safety Engineer will be part of a Product Development team responsible for applying ISO 26262 principles, methods, and tools from concept through production. This role partners with technology subject matter experts and global engineering teams to develop clear, efficient, and scalable Functional Safety work products that help deliver safe, robust, and customer-focused vehicle systems.
